Project Engineer

Prodrive Advanced Technology design, develop and produce solutions that enhance our client’s projects and solve their technical challenges. We specialise in active aero systems, intelligent interiors and niche vehicles across automotive, aerospace, defence and marine sectors. Our capabilities span across a wide range of functions including system integration, design engineering, electronics and electrical systems, and chassis engineering.

We are looking for a Project Engineer to provide a unified link between Engineering, Programmes & Operations teams, supporting with problem resolution across all projects and ensuring technical delivery to time, cost and quality targets. Projects are likely to be vehicle or mechatronics related, with a focus on the design, development and production of full system solutions, while being part of a small, empowered team that creates powerful solutions.

Key Responsibilities

Coordinate multidisciplinary engineering inputs into projects, managing internal interfaces including to commercial; programme and operations functions. Lead relevant work packages or work streams with the project scope. Coordinate, support and provide input to programme planning activities – collating input from discipline and subject matter experts. Technical liaison with customers and suppliers. Technical ownership of workstream commodity Bill of Materials and coordination of engineering release activities in PLM and ERP/MRP systems. Data analysis and reporting of engineering KPIs into the programme and to the Technical Director. Support business development activities, typically by coordinating technical inputs into bids. Engage with physical build; issue tracking and investigation (including 8D); and physical/virtual validation activities – leading individual workstreams as required. Support relevant FMEA reviews (from concept to manufacturing phase). Support the design review process and ensure all stakeholders are involved. Support systems engineers and technical leads with requirements elicitation and target setting. Drive Engineering Sign-off Activities, collating the necessary evidence for gateway approval. As when the project required manage the EBOM/MBOM, ETRS and support the internal ERP/IFS process.

Who are we looking for?

Educated to degree level with an engineering or science-based degree. 3+ years’ experience in an engineering and manufacturing company working on production programmes. Experience gained within an automotive OEM; Tier 1 supplier or design consultancy would be an advantage. Effective engineering delivery experience in a vehicle under body systems, e.g. suspension, brakes, steering, transmission, driveline, powertrain and/or EV and hybrid systems, or other complex mechanisms is preferred – particularly mechatronics elements. Proven robust experience of supplier management. Good understanding of general engineering principles, and experience of working with various engineering disciplines in the mechanical and EE domains. Understanding of manufacturing processes, technologies, materials and fastening techniques. Familiarity with workshop activities such as fabrication, welding, CNC machining. Experience with CAD and PLM tools (CATIA and Windchill particularly) is preferred. Experience of BOM creation/management. Good understanding of systems engineering and how this interacts with the V+V strategy. Awareness of data acquisition; calibration and data analysis tools (e.g. Vector products, MATLAB/Simulink) is advantageous.

Special Aptitudes

Quickly grasps new projects, products, processes, and techniques. Demonstrates a strong interest in and aptitude for engineering and project management. Proactive and positive, with excellent communication skills and the confidence to advise and provide direction. Strong problem-solving ability, with a structured, logical, and organised approach. Effective time management and scheduling skills, with the ability to manage competing priorities. Self-motivated and determined to deliver against challenging objectives. High attention to detail, ensuring accuracy at all times and applying appropriate validation techniques. Confident communicating and collaborating across departments and at all levels of the business.
